Clinical Lead Prosthetist (Maternity Cover) – Cambridge

We have an exciting opportunity for a Prosthetist to enhance their development on a 12-month secondment in Cambridge.

This role will provide an opportunity for an ambitious clinician to step into a position that will challenge them and provide opportunities to develop management and clinical skills in a supportive environment.

As an integral member of the Clinical Management Team, the successful candidate will manage the Prosthetic Clinical Team and provide support and insight to the technical team and wider NHS multi-disciplinary team (MDT) to advance and improve the delivery of the service.

The role will also involve working with a complex clinical case load and therefore clinical expertise in at least one area of prosthetics is essential, but there will also be opportunities to develop into different specialities.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Provide strategic clinical leadership for the Opcare Centre, setting direction, aligning with organisational goals, and representing the service in external partnerships.
  • Line management of the clinical team, responsible for performance management, development, recruitment and appraisal processes.
  • Oversee daily clinical operations, including workload management across the team, resource allocation, and operational efficiency to deliver seamless patient care whilst meeting KPI targets.
  • Promotes a positive, supportive team culture that balances high-quality patient care with staff wellbeing, professional development and organisational performance targets.
  • Ensures adherence to clinical standards and protocols and leads by example following prescription guidelines and associated targets and is responsible for embedding these with the team.
  • Manages own clinical caseload alongside leadership duties, maintaining expertise in assessment, prescription, and treatment planning.
  • Provides support to the centre manager for urgent day-to-day management tasks and to ensure smooth running of the service.
  • Collaborates with technical teams to ensure accurate, timely manufacture of bespoke devices, minimise waste and maintain effective stock control.
  • Facilitate and participate in MDT working, building strong relationships with NHS partners and other professionals to ensure integrated patient care.

Qualifications:

The successful candidate must possess one of the following qualifications:

  • Certified Prosthetist
  • HND Prosthetics
  • BSc Prosthetics

And in addition, must have:

  • Full HCPC Registration
  • The ability to meet the requirements of an Enhanced Disclosure Barring Service (DBS) Check
